Taman Jujur in Seremban, Negeri Sembilan recorded 11 subsale transactions in 2023, with a median price of RM150K and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M153.

This area consists exclusively of residential properties, with no commercial listings recorded.

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M150K,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M127K to RM165K, and a typical market range of RM133K to RM165K.

Most transactions involved cluster house, with minimal variety in property types.

The median PSF stands at RM153, with core pricing between RM126 and RM179. Market pricing typically extends from RM121.45 to RM184.45, reflecting moderate variation in unit pricing. The spread of RM63.00 (IQR) and deviation of RM27 (MAD) suggest moderate price variations reflecting different property features.
